【摘要】 张弦梁作为一种新型工程结构,已广泛应用在实际的屋盖结构等中。基于大位移广义变分原理,在线性弹性理论下,考虑加劲梁轴向压缩应变能的影响,通过建立张弦梁的不完全大位移广义势能泛函的函数,由约束条件变分推导出张弦梁的基础微分方程,最终得到张弦梁的基础微分方程近似于能量原理的弹性理论下的微分方程这一结论,同时也为阐述张弦梁静力行为提供了理论依据。

【Abstract】 As a new type of engineering structure,beam string structure has been widely used in practical roof structures. The large displacement based on the generalized variational principle,the linear elastic theory,considering the influence of axial compressive energy of stiffening girder,function through the establishment of the beam string structure shift large incomplete generalized potential energy functional,the basic differential equations by the variational constraint conditions derived from beam string structure,eventually got the conclusion based on elastic theory of differential equation the beam string structure equation is similar to the principle of energy,but also provides the theoretical basis for expounding beam string structure static behavior.
